The nest of birds is the place and structure chosen and built by a single, a pair, or multiple birds with the purpose of laying and incubating the eggs, as well as, sheltering and rearing the young. Cavitynesting birds are common and will either excavate their nesting cavities or use natural cavities in trees, snags, or cacti. Birds building mud housesthe video goes to show how ababeel birds swallows build their mudhouses by gathering sandy clay soil mix from riverbank, transporting, laying, shaping and carving out of small mud balls with just their beaks.
